Memberships and sales of specific copies were typically meant to cover this, however the genuine money was marketing - and for some magazines, like the Cape Argus in Cape Town, the classifieds. South African current events. The marketers sponsored the news, whether in a nationwide everyday, or a small once a week paper dispersed in a rural community


In the areas this income spent for the reporter to attend the monthly council meeting, cover college events and see the court to discover out that might have wound up on the wrong side of the law. Consider example the Limpopo Mirror, a weekly paper published in Louis Trichardt which one of us, Anton, owns.


The cost of printing was about 15% to 20% of our turnover. The advertisement loading (the portion of area dedicated to advertising as opposed to news) was in between 50% and 60%.

The decrease in advertising and marketing results in less pages in the paper, and much less room for newspaper article. As the web became significantly prominent, newspapers began releasing their tales on the internet, normally cost-free. Limpopo Mirror was just one of the very first papers in the nation to publish a website with weekly news updates.


In the beginning a lot of us were driven by experimentation and the thrill to be early adopters so we didn't lose to the competitors. However there was no practical business version. Adverts were uncommon and it took a while prior to this ended up being the main method people review their news.

It was convenient, instant and usually complimentary, especially as the rate of information went down. At the very same time, purchases of published newspapers began to decrease. A few instances: In 2006 the Sunday Times was the largest weekend newspaper in South Africa, with an audited blood circulation of just over half a million copies.


Last year it went down to listed below 13,000 offered duplicates and changed its circulation technique. This has been the trend for the majority of long-running newspapers on the earth.


But the freesheet design does not work well in casual settlements or country locations. To successfully reach visitors in these areas, it's as well costly to deliver door-to-door. So bulk decreases of newspapers have actually to be left at shopping center, for instance, and waste of these is high. This indicates you need to publish bigger quantities to reach the exact same number of people and this is not financially viable.


To create a paper has actually come to be exceptionally pricey, which means advertising and marketing tariffs have actually had to raise. To go was the classified areas of newspapers.

Numerous big gamers, such as Property24 here are the findings and his response Privateproperty, began to dominate the residential or commercial property marketing market. The pre-owned car industry discovered another sanctuary with sites such as Autotrader, Cars24 and various other start-ups. While this was all occurring, newspapers such as the Limpopo Mirror attempted to keep up. Although print circulation dropped to around the 4,000 mark, the viewers did not move away.


The obstacle was to turn that audience right into an income design that would certainly pay for top quality journalism.

Why is advertising not functioning for information publications? Advertising revenue has actually been destroyed mostly by Google Advertisements and social media adverts.




BNN is an information author. Their information stories regularly place extremely on Google News searches.

Days after Anton's tale was published we both browsed "Vhembe" (the region where Anton records from) on Google News. The BNN variation of the tale constantly showed up near the top of the search results page. The real variation really did not. This is yet one example. Frequently BNN newspaper article, plagiarised and seemingly reworded by ChatGPT or some other AI chatbot, show up higher in Google search than their real counterparts.


2 various Google products drive this scam: Google Look drives visitors to why not find out more BNN; Google Advertisements provides the incentive for BNN's parasitic company design. Much in 2024, 72% of GroundUp's web traffic has actually come to our site via search engines.
